The statement regarding person accounts being accurate is that it utilizes the standard account object to store details about an individual. Person accounts are a hybrid between a business account and a contact, designed to manage individual consumers as customers. In Salesforce, person accounts inherit the characteristics of an account while simultaneously maintaining the contact properties.

This is particularly beneficial for organizations that deal with both businesses and individual customers, as it simplifies the management of sales and relationships with consumers. By having this structure, organizations can easily collect and manage information that pertains specifically to individual clients without the need to create separate account and contact records.

Options suggesting that person accounts can be disabled once enabled contradict the design of the feature, as enabling person accounts is a one-way process; once activated in an organization, they cannot be turned off. The assertion about gathering fields from opportunity and contact objects does not accurately capture the main function of person accounts, which is to consolidate records for individuals.
